Bernards and Shabazz squared off in some playoff action on Friday, but Bernards had to settle for second. They lost to the Shabazz Bulldogs at home by a 28-14 margin. The Mountaineers' defeat signaled the end of their 11-game winning streak.
When it comes to explaining why Bernards lost, don't look at Logan Stevens. Despite the final result, he rushed for 69 yards and a touchdown, and also picked up 60 receiving yards. Jack Morra also helped out with an impressive 80 receiving yards.
Having lost for the first time this season, Bernards fell to 11-1. As for Shabazz, their victory was their sixth stra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 9-2.
Bernards does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Shabazz, they are on the road again on Friday to play Hanover Park at 7:00 p.m. Both have allowed few points on average, (Shabazz: 14.1, Hanover Park: 9) so any points scored will be well earned.
